The Ferrowind product line is on track for a staggered release across the Dunmarle and Castevane markets. Manufacturing capacity is confirmed at 80% of target, with the remainder expected by launch week. Pricing has been approved at the premium tier; promotional spend is capped until early sell-through data arrives. Heads of department should finalise readiness checklists and report blockers through the weekly review. Risks remain around channel training and returns handling. The plan beneath this briefing is confidential.

internal memo for tagef-hadup: Gross margin on Ulaath came in at 15 percent against a plan of 5 percent. Only 7 of the 120 pilot accounts renewed Ulaath, so a churn review is set for October 15.

Ticket: Missed pick-up — Brightlane Theatrics props

Hey, quick flag: the crates of stage props for the Moonfall Revue tour were supposed to go out from the Alder Street depot this morning, but the van never showed. The crew at the Varnholt Playhouse needs them before tomorrow's tech rehearsal, so we can't let this slip another day. Marta has re-staged everything by the loading dock, labelled and shrink-wrapped. Please assign whoever is nearest for a same-day run. The hand-over instruction for the courier is as follows:

drop instructions, hahip-badug: the quenox ralath courier leaves the kaseth fraiel rusiel tameth belys istdor ralion giliel ledger at gate 7830 under passcode 165413

**Minutes — Management Meeting, Regional Expansion**

The board reviewed the proposal to enter the Veltmar region. Market sizing by the Arundale team supports a two-branch launch. Capital requirements fall within the approved envelope. Legal confirmed licensing can complete within six months. Approval was granted in principle, subject to the note recorded below.

board note of kafof-yahag: Druaelox Foods plans to raise the Holwyn list price by 35 percent in July.